Belém Val de Cans International Airport (IATA: BEL) is located in Belém, the capital of the state of Pará in Brazil. It serves as an important gateway to the northern region of the country and handles both domestic and international flights.
The airport has a single terminal that accommodates passenger services and includes amenities such as retail shops, restaurants, and car rental services. Although it is not one of the largest airports in Brazil, its facilities are designed to provide a comfortable experience for travelers.
Transportation options to and from the airport include taxis, ride-sharing services, and shuttle buses. The airport is accessible from the city through a network of roads, making it convenient for both local and visiting passengers.
Belém Val de Cans International Airport is generally considered easy to navigate, given its compact size and straightforward layout. Signage is available in both Portuguese and English, which facilitates orientation for international travelers. Overall, the airport provides essential services and accessibility for those traveling to and from Belém.
